You might have noticed that Cassandra's website has "gone green". That is in honor of St. Baldrick's Day. On St. Baldrick's Day, people from all over the country join in, have their heads shaved and raise funds for childhood cancer. Cassandra was diagnosed with neuroblastoma stage IV on April 19, 1999. Cassandra had chemotherapy, surgery, two stem cell rescues, and radiation to treat this very aggressive cancer. Now, she is a thriving two year old and her disease status is NED. That means that there is No Evidence of Disease.
